分頁展示商品

2021-08-19 15:46:03 字數 765 閱讀 5651

分頁展示商品

需求:將商品進行分頁展示

技術分析:

分頁///

分頁:將資料按照頁碼劃分,提高使用者的體驗度.

分類:物理分頁:(開發中經常使用)

一次只去資料庫中查詢當前頁需要的資料.

邏輯分頁:

一次性將所有資料查詢出來,放入記憶體(集合),每次查詢只需要去記憶體中擷取

mysql中分頁:

limit

格式1:

select ....  limit m,n;

從索引為m條開始向後查詢n條資料

就是從第m+1條 到 第m+n條 

格式2:

select .... limit n;

等價於:select .... limit 0,n;

每頁顯示3條資料

第一頁         limit 0,3

第二頁         limit 3,3

第三頁         limit 6,3

第n頁         limit (n-1)*3,3

擴充套件:oracle中 rownum

sqlserver中 top

/每一頁需要的資料有

當前頁內容    limit查詢

當前頁碼    從前台傳遞過去

每頁顯示的條數 固定

總條數        count(*)

總頁數        總條數/每頁顯示的條數 math.ceil(double)

以後開發中一般會將這5個引數封裝乙個ja

python分頁展示商品

分頁 1 html 注意先導入jquery 在匯入分頁包2 實現輸入框填入數字進行跳轉該頁面 跳轉 3 4 建立檔案utils 建立乙個py檔案 每頁顯示的數目 precatecount 1 5 分頁py from django.core.paginator import paginator fro...

分頁 商品列表 商品搜尋

分頁 select from product limit 3,2 從第三條往後取兩條資料 不包括第三條,從1開始數起 string sql select from product limit pageno 1 pagesize pagesize 計算總共有多少頁的演算法 總記錄數 totalreco...

Django vue 分頁展示

這裡提供兩種分頁方法 一種是手寫分頁,不常用,但是明白一下分頁的邏輯實現 第二種是用heyui提供的元件.很多功能都給封裝好了,用起來也比較美觀.後端介面 class goodlist apiview def get self,request 當前頁 page int request.get.get...